SlideShare a Scribd company logo
POWER MODELLING FOR
SAVING STRATEGIES IN
COARSE GRAINED
RECONFIGURABLE SYSTEMS
Francesca Palumbo
University of Sassari
PolComIng
Information Engineering Unit
Tiziana Fanni, Carlo Sau, Paolo Meloni
and Luigi Raffo
University of Cagliari
Dept. of Electrical and Electronics Eng.
tiziana.fanni@unica.it.
2015 International Conference on
ReConFigurable Computing and FPGAs
E
O
L
A
B
OUTLINE
 Introduction
 Coarse-Graine Reconfiguration
 Multi Dataflow Composer tool
 Static Power Estimation Model
 PHD Plan
 Improve power estimation model
 Assess the technology impact
 Automate the strategy
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
2
INTRODUCTION
Coarse-Graine Reconfiguration
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
3
A
in1
D
in2
F
in3
E
G
B
Sbox_1
Sbox_2
out1
C
Sbox_0
ID net=1
LUTCoarse Grained Reconfigurable Platform
A B C
D E C
A
F
CG
Dataflow Descriptions
N:1
α
β
γ
α
β
γ
0 0
0
INTRODUCTION
Coarse-Graine Reconfiguration



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
4
A
in1
D
in2
F
in3
E
G
B
Sbox_1
Sbox_2
out1
C
Sbox_0
ID net=3
LUTCoarse Grained Reconfigurable Platform
A B C
D E C
A
F
CG
Dataflow Descriptions
N:1
α
β
γ
α
β
γ
1 1
0
INTRODUCTION
Coarse-Graine Reconfiguration
Power consumption  Main Power Saving Methodologies
 Dynamic:  Clock-gating
 Static: Power-gating
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
4
A
in1
D
in2
F
in3
E
G
B
Sbox_1
Sbox_2
out1
C
Sbox_0
ID net=3
LUTCoarse Grained Reconfigurable Platform
A B C
D E C
A
F
CG
Dataflow Descriptions
N:1
α
β
γ
α
β
γ
1 1
0
INTRODUCTION
http://sites.unica.it/rpct/
5
Multi-Dataflow Composer Tool
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
A
in1
D
in2
F
in3
E
G
B
Sbox_1
Sbox_2
out1
C
LR1
LR2: Always ON LR
LR3
LR4
LR5
LR4
RTN
RTN
RTN
RTN
RTN
RTN
ISOL
ISOL
ISOLISOL
Sbox_0
ISOL
VDD
SW
VDD
SW
VDD
SW
ISOL
VDD
SW
ID net
Power
Controller
CG_en1
CG_en4
CG_en5
CG_en3
clock
INTRODUCTION
http://sites.unica.it/rpct/
5
Multi-Dataflow Composer Tool
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
A
in1
D
in2
F
in3
E
G
B
Sbox_1
Sbox_2
out1
C
LR1
LR2: Always ON LR
LR3
LR4
LR5
LR4
RTN
RTN
RTN
RTN
RTN
RTN
ISOL
ISOL
ISOLISOL
Sbox_0
ISOL
VDD
SW
VDD
SW
VDD
SW
ISOL
VDD
SW
ID net
Power
Controller
CG_en1
CG_en4
CG_en5
CG_en3
clock
PG huge resources overhead
STATIC POWER ESTIMATION MODEL
 Parameters determining the power consumption:
 architectural parameters
 functional parameters
 technological parameters

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
6
STATIC POWER ESTIMATION MODEL
 Parameters determining the power consumption:
 architectural parameters
 functional parameters
 technological parameters
 Static power estimation model.
isoTISOPTISOP
TregRCPcmbP
LRISOLRPLRP
iONOFFlkgiONONlkg
iON
LRactors
lkglkg
ioverheadilkgONilkg
i
)]*#1(*)(*)([
*])*#()([
)()()(




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
6
STATIC POWER ESTIMATION MODEL
 Parameters determining the power consumption:
 architectural parameters
 functional parameters
 technological parameters
 Static power estimation model.
isoTISOPTISOP
TregRCPcmbP
LRISOLRPLRP
iONOFFlkgiONONlkg
iON
LRactors
lkglkg
ioverheadilkgONilkg
i
)]*#1(*)(*)([
*])*#()([
)()()(




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
6
STATIC POWER ESTIMATION MODEL
 Parameters determining the power consumption:
 architectural parameters
 functional parameters
 technological parameters
 Static power estimation model.
isoTISOPTISOP
TregRCPcmbP
LRISOLRPLRP
iONOFFlkgiONONlkg
iON
LRactors
lkglkg
ioverheadilkgONilkg
i
)]*#1(*)(*)([
*])*#()([
)()()(




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
6
PHD PLAN
PHD started on 1th October 2015
Dynamic model: a similar study
about the dynamic power consumption
should be executed, in order to derive a
dynamic power estimation model.
Asses technology impact: different
technologies need to be explored, to
check whether the proposed model
need to be adjusted.
Automate the strategy: integration
of the proposed parameter analysis and
estimation model within the MDC
automatic flow.
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
7
ACKNOWLEDGEMENTS
ReConFig2015-Dec7-92015,MayanRiviera(Mexico)–TizianaFanni
8
The research leading to these results has received funding
from:
 the Region of Sardinia
L.R.7/2007 under grant agreement
CRP-18324 [RPCT Project].
 the Region of Sardinia
L.R.7/2007 under grant agreement
CRP-60544 [ELoRA Project].
Francesca Palumbo
University of Sassari
PolComIng
Information Engineering Unit
Tiziana Fanni, Carlo Sau, Paolo Meloni
and Luigi Raffo
University of Cagliari
Dept. of Electrical and Electronics Eng.
tiziana.fanni@unica.it.
POWER MODELLING FOR
SAVING STRATEGIES IN
COARSE GRAINED
RECONFIGURABLE SYSTEMS
E
O
L
A
B
?
2015 International Conference on
ReConFigurable Computing and FPGAs
READ FULL ARTICLE
 IEEE Xplore Digital Library
http://ieeexplore.ieee.org/xpl/articleDetails.jsp?reload=true&a
rnumber=7393337
 RPCT Project Website:
http://sites.unica.it/rpct/references/
14
REFERENCE
 @inproceedings{FANNI_Reconfig2016,
author = {Tiziana Fanni and Carlo Sau and
Paolo Meloni and Luigi Raffo and Francesca
Palumbo},
title = {Power modelling for saving strategies in
coarse grained reconfigurable systems},
booktitle = {International Conference on
ReConFigurable Computing and FPGAs,
ReConFig 2015,
Riviera Maya, Mexico, December 7-9, 2015},
pages = {1--4},
year = {2015},
doi = {10.1109/ReConFig.2015.7393337}}
ReConFig2015-Dec7-9,MayanRiviera(Mexico)-TizianaFanni
BibTex

More Related Content

PPTX
HPC4E - Concertation Meeting EUBrasilCloudFORUM
PDF
Value-Based Manufacturing Optimisation in Serverless Clouds for Industry 4.0
DOCX
Metal Works Writeup
PPT
BioIT19 NCBI FAIR Hackathon - Synthetic Data team
PPTX
OpenCube Workshop at eGov2015 & ePart2015 dual conference
PPTX
Cloud-based dynamic distributed optimisation of integrated process planning a...
PDF
Model Transformations to adapt Component-based GUIs using an ATL-based tool
PDF
Advanced power system ii
HPC4E - Concertation Meeting EUBrasilCloudFORUM
Value-Based Manufacturing Optimisation in Serverless Clouds for Industry 4.0
Metal Works Writeup
BioIT19 NCBI FAIR Hackathon - Synthetic Data team
OpenCube Workshop at eGov2015 & ePart2015 dual conference
Cloud-based dynamic distributed optimisation of integrated process planning a...
Model Transformations to adapt Component-based GUIs using an ATL-based tool
Advanced power system ii

Similar to Power Modelling for Saving Strategies in Coarse Grained Reconfigurable Systems (20)

PDF
Power and Clock Gating Modelling in Coarse Grained Reconfigurable Systems
PPT
Mobile computing edited
PDF
Power Consumption Prediction based on Statistical Learning Techniques - David...
PDF
energy efficient resource management in virtualised datacenters
PDF
Automated Power Gating Methodology for Dataflow-Based Reconfigurable Systems
PDF
Energy efficient-resource-allocation-in-distributed-computing-systems
PDF
LCU14-410: How to build an Energy Model for your SoC
PDF
Energy efficiency of machine tools - PhD defense presentation
PDF
[February 2017 - Ph.D. Final Dissertation] Enabling Power-awareness For Multi...
PDF
A Brief Survey of Current Power Limiting Strategies
PDF
A Dynamic Programming Approach to Energy-Efficient Scheduling on Multi-FPGA b...
PDF
Runtime Methods to Improve Energy Efficiency in HPC Applications
PDF
Intelligent Power Allocation
PDF
Parallel and Distributed Computing Chapter 9
PDF
ACSD2016paper20_04013
PDF
Power management: Lenovo ThinkServer Smart Grid Technology
PPTX
Optimizing High Performance Computing Applications for Energy
PDF
A Survey on Machine Learning Applications in VLSI CAD
PDF
A Survey on Machine Learning Applications in VLSI CAD
PDF
A SURVEY ON MACHINE LEARNING APPLICATIONS IN VLSI CAD
Power and Clock Gating Modelling in Coarse Grained Reconfigurable Systems
Mobile computing edited
Power Consumption Prediction based on Statistical Learning Techniques - David...
energy efficient resource management in virtualised datacenters
Automated Power Gating Methodology for Dataflow-Based Reconfigurable Systems
Energy efficient-resource-allocation-in-distributed-computing-systems
LCU14-410: How to build an Energy Model for your SoC
Energy efficiency of machine tools - PhD defense presentation
[February 2017 - Ph.D. Final Dissertation] Enabling Power-awareness For Multi...
A Brief Survey of Current Power Limiting Strategies
A Dynamic Programming Approach to Energy-Efficient Scheduling on Multi-FPGA b...
Runtime Methods to Improve Energy Efficiency in HPC Applications
Intelligent Power Allocation
Parallel and Distributed Computing Chapter 9
ACSD2016paper20_04013
Power management: Lenovo ThinkServer Smart Grid Technology
Optimizing High Performance Computing Applications for Energy
A Survey on Machine Learning Applications in VLSI CAD
A Survey on Machine Learning Applications in VLSI CAD
A SURVEY ON MACHINE LEARNING APPLICATIONS IN VLSI CAD
Ad

More from MDC_UNICA (10)

PDF
RVC: A Multi-Decoder CAL Composer Tool
PDF
The Multi-Dataflow Composer Tool: a Runtime Reconfigurable HDL Platform Composer
PDF
A Coarse-Grained Reconfigurable Wavelet Denoiser Exploiting the Multi-Dataflo...
PDF
DSE and Profiling of Multi-Context Coarse-Grained Reconfigurable Systems
PDF
Automatic Generation of Dataflow-Based Reconfigurable Co-processing Units
PDF
Automated Design Flow for Coarse-Grained Reconfigurable Platforms: an RVC-CAL...
PDF
Power-Awarness in Coarse-Grained Reconfigurable Designs: a Dataflow Based Str...
PDF
Reconfigurable Coprocessors Synthesis in the MPEG-RVC Domain
PDF
Adaptable AES Implementation with Power-Gating Support
PDF
Reconfigurable Platform Composer Tool Project
RVC: A Multi-Decoder CAL Composer Tool
The Multi-Dataflow Composer Tool: a Runtime Reconfigurable HDL Platform Composer
A Coarse-Grained Reconfigurable Wavelet Denoiser Exploiting the Multi-Dataflo...
DSE and Profiling of Multi-Context Coarse-Grained Reconfigurable Systems
Automatic Generation of Dataflow-Based Reconfigurable Co-processing Units
Automated Design Flow for Coarse-Grained Reconfigurable Platforms: an RVC-CAL...
Power-Awarness in Coarse-Grained Reconfigurable Designs: a Dataflow Based Str...
Reconfigurable Coprocessors Synthesis in the MPEG-RVC Domain
Adaptable AES Implementation with Power-Gating Support
Reconfigurable Platform Composer Tool Project
Ad

Recently uploaded (20)

PPTX
unit1d-communitypharmacy-240815170017-d032dce8.pptx
PPTX
02fdgfhfhfhghghhhhhhhhhhhhhhhhhhhhh.pptx
PDF
Presented by ATHUL KRISHNA.S_20250813_191657_0000.pdf
PDF
Tcl Scripting for EDA.pdf
PPTX
Entre CHtzyshshshshshshshzhhzzhhz 4MSt.pptx
PPTX
Embeded System for Artificial intelligence 2.pptx
PPT
Hypersensitivity Namisha1111111111-WPS.ppt
PPTX
Embedded for Artificial Intelligence 1.pptx
PPTX
Nanokeyer nano keyekr kano ketkker nano keyer
PPT
chapter_1_a.ppthduushshwhwbshshshsbbsbsbsbsh
PPTX
5. MEASURE OF INTERIOR AND EXTERIOR- MATATAG CURRICULUM.pptx
PPTX
Lecture 3b C Library _ ESP32.pptxjfjfjffkkfkfk
PDF
ICT grade for 8. MATATAG curriculum .P2.pdf
PPT
Lines and angles cbse class 9 math chemistry
PDF
-DIGITAL-INDIA.pdf one of the most prominent
PPTX
"Fundamentals of Digital Image Processing: A Visual Approach"
PPTX
Presentation 1.pptxnshshdhhdhdhdhdhhdhdhdhd
PDF
Dozuki_Solution-hardware minimalization.
PPTX
1.pptxsadafqefeqfeqfeffeqfqeqfeqefqfeqfqeffqe
PPTX
A Clear View_ Interpreting Scope Numbers and Features
unit1d-communitypharmacy-240815170017-d032dce8.pptx
02fdgfhfhfhghghhhhhhhhhhhhhhhhhhhhh.pptx
Presented by ATHUL KRISHNA.S_20250813_191657_0000.pdf
Tcl Scripting for EDA.pdf
Entre CHtzyshshshshshshshzhhzzhhz 4MSt.pptx
Embeded System for Artificial intelligence 2.pptx
Hypersensitivity Namisha1111111111-WPS.ppt
Embedded for Artificial Intelligence 1.pptx
Nanokeyer nano keyekr kano ketkker nano keyer
chapter_1_a.ppthduushshwhwbshshshsbbsbsbsbsh
5. MEASURE OF INTERIOR AND EXTERIOR- MATATAG CURRICULUM.pptx
Lecture 3b C Library _ ESP32.pptxjfjfjffkkfkfk
ICT grade for 8. MATATAG curriculum .P2.pdf
Lines and angles cbse class 9 math chemistry
-DIGITAL-INDIA.pdf one of the most prominent
"Fundamentals of Digital Image Processing: A Visual Approach"
Presentation 1.pptxnshshdhhdhdhdhdhhdhdhdhd
Dozuki_Solution-hardware minimalization.
1.pptxsadafqefeqfeqfeffeqfqeqfeqefqfeqfqeffqe
A Clear View_ Interpreting Scope Numbers and Features

Power Modelling for Saving Strategies in Coarse Grained Reconfigurable Systems